Vocabulary Lesson 1 Proportion – An equation stating that two ratios are equivalent. Rate – A ratio that compares two quantities of different units. Ratio – The comparison of two quantities, the ratio of and b is a:b or a to b or a/b, where b ≠ 0. Similar figures – Figures that have the same shape but are different in size. Unit rate – A comparison of two measurements in which one of the terms has a value of one. Denominator – The number b in a fraction a/b. If the faction is representing a part-whol relationship, denominator is the number of equally-sized parts that make the whole or the complete set. Difference – A number that is the result of subtraction. Associative Property – The way in which three or more numbers are grouped for addition or multiplication does not change their sum or product, respectively [e.g., (5 + 6) + 9 = 5 + (6 + 9) or (2 x 3) x 8 = 2 x (3 x 8). Fraction – A rational number expressed in the form a/b, where a is called the numerator and b is call the denominator. A fraction may mean part of a whole, ratio of two quantities, or may imply division. Numerator – The number a in a fraction a/b. If the faction is representing a part – whole relationship, then the numerator tells how many equal parts of the whole are being considered. Improper fraction – A fraction in which the numerator is greater than the denominator. Mixed number – A number consisting of an integer and a proper fraction.
